WebThe best objections to development applications make specific reference to issues within the plans/documents. Specific references to issues assist both the Council and the applicant to understand your concerns with the development application. Seek Professional Assistance. WebIf you have commented on a proposal, the council will write to tell you about the decision. Only the planning applicant can appeal a planning decision. For example, if your neighbour was granted permission to build an extension, you cannot appeal the decision even if you objected to the application.
